Transaction 3528058cdb70e92ba1bd7b574a76144509b11c4595faaf4228f4101c6be9f831
1 Input
1 Output
-
3528058cdb70e92ba1bd7b574a76144509b11c4595faaf4228f4101c6be9f831:0
- value
- 66843687
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2b42425b6e1e68d499ada413fa4556e8d3c8423 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LD6hiSKt1amfW79qWM4wbr3pEynNQbhuT